I was going to give myself a rest from this 'Ancestry' stuff but... it is impossible!
Edward EVANS (B. 1849).. I am trying to work out who is parents were... but there are so many EVANS!!
From the marriage certificate of Edward EVANS and Hannah DEARNE in 1873 in Harborne... Edward's father is listed as William EVANS a labourer.
Although bride and groom are shown as resident in Harborne at the time of their marriage I know that Edward was born in Oldbury ( from the 1881 census)
1881 Moat Lane, Warley
Edward EVANS..head...married..33..labourer..born Oldbury
Hannah EVANS.. wife..33..born Bristnall Fields
Sarah EVANS... daughter...unmarried...7...born Langley
William EVANS...son...6....born Langley
Elizabeth EVANS.....daughter...4...born Langley
Ephraim EVANS...son....3...born Langley
Mary EVANS...daughter...10months...born Langley ( my great grandmother!)
Alfred DAKIN...son...15.... errand boy ...born Spon Lane..([i]thinking this is actually son of Hannah's sister... still trying to confirm)
1891 Rood End... Edward had remarried... Hannah died in 1890.. he didn't waste much time!
Edward EVANS ...head....married.....42...labourer farm...born Oldbury
Mary EVANS...wife...34...born Warley
William EVANS...son...16...labourer farm...born Langley
Elizabeth EVANS...daughter...14...born Langley
Ephraim EVANS...son...13...born Langley
Mary EVANS..daughter...10...bron Langley
Dricilla EVANS...daughter..8...born Langley
Levi EVANS...son...7... born Langley
Susan EVANS...daughter..5..born Langley
Annie EVANS...3...born Langley
Edward EVANS...son..9months..born Langley
Alfred DAKIN...nephew..18..farm labourer born Smethwick
Mary HOLLOWAY..motherinlaw...widow..69..born Warley
Sissy HOLLOWAY..stepdaughter...6..born Warley
Now on the 1861 I found this possible match for Edward's parents... note how many of the names are the same as the ones he gave his own children.

This marriage probably took place at Christ Church, Quinton. Lots of people from Oldbury, Langley and Warley were married at this Church. It's listed as Stourbridge, but the records are kept in Birmingham Archives. Do you want to add it to the Birmingham Lookups
